Strategic Defense: Master Concept's AI-Powered Approach to Outsmarting Modern Cyber Threats
For many organizations, the response to evolving cyber threats has been to accumulate more security tools, inadvertently creating a complex and fragmented defense that overwhelms their teams. This 'tool sprawl' often masks the real risks rather than mitigating them. Master Concept, a leading cloud technology advisor, challenges this paradigm with a new blueprint for cybersecurity: one centered on intelligent strategy over sheer volume, leveraging the power of AI to create a unified and proactive defense.
Battling Complexity in the Age of Pervasive Threats
Today's cybersecurity landscape presents an unprecedented challenge: a sophisticated, adaptive adversary operating without the constraints of traditional network perimeters. Security teams are no longer just defending static firewalls; they are fighting a dynamic battle against an overwhelming deluge of data, alerts, and increasingly evasive threats, including advanced zero-day attacks that bypass conventional defenses. This reality places immense pressure on already overburdened teams, often leading to alert fatigue and missed critical signals.
"The intricate nature of modern attack methodologies means a single product can no longer offer absolute protection," states Anthony Cheung, Regional Director of Cybersecurity Solutions of Master Concept. "Many organizations lack a clear strategy to integrate disparate security tools, leaving them in a constant state of reaction and unable to get ahead of threats. This is the core problem we aim to solve."
From Reactive to Predictive: The AI-Powered Defense Strategy
Beyond merely providing technology services, Master Concept delivers customizable cybersecurity solutions for businesses. The company also capitalizes on its robust partnerships with diverse international brands to extensively integrate AI into its offerings.
When considering the connection between AI and security, "AI for Security" and "Security for AI" are often the two perspectives people talk about. This philosophy is put into practice by first leveraging AI for Security to transform threat management. In the realm of AI-Powered Threat Intelligence, the challenge is no longer just about building walls, but about finding the proverbial needle in a galaxy-sized haystack of data. Security teams are drowning in a deluge of logs, alerts, and events. AI changes the game entirely.
By harnessing solutions from world-class partners like Cloudflare, Crowdstrike, and Google Threat Intelligence, we empower organizations to move from being reactive to predictive. The AI doesn't just digest and analyze vast amounts of data; it acts as a digital bloodhound, sifting through billions of signals in real-time to connect seemingly unrelated events. It learns the normal rhythm of a business and can therefore spot the faintest anomaly—a subtle deviation in user behavior, an unusual data access pattern—that signals a brewing attack. This allows organizations to adopt an anticipatory defense, neutralizing threats before they can even launch. It transforms raw, noisy data into clear, actionable, and predictive insights.
This intelligence then flows seamlessly into Intelligent SecOps. Using tools like Google SecOps and Freshservice, the validated threats can trigger automated workflows that isolate affected systems, patch vulnerabilities, and accelerate the entire incident response lifecycle, all while minimizing human error. "We position AI as an augmentation tool that enhances human skills, freeing employees to focus on more strategic and creative work," explains Dennis Wong, Director and Co-founder of Master Concept.
